PureConnect Release Notes
Recording Retention Based on Recording Date
Interaction Recorder now allows recording retention to be based on the Recording Date. Currently the expiration dates are set based on the last time a recording was evaluated by a policy. With the new feature, recordings can be set to expire and be purged from the system at a specific time interval. Using Interaction Recorder Policy Editor you can set recording retention to be based on Recording Date. You can also use Interaction Recorder Client in IC Business Manager to modify a recording retention date to be re-evaluated based on a specific date.
Interaction Recorder Policy Editor
Use Interaction Recorder Policy Editor to create a retention policy with re-evaluate retention polices for a selected period. You can also modify existing retention policies to re-evaluate recordings based on the recording date.
Interaction Recorder Client for IC Business Manager
Use Interaction Recorder Client for IC Business Manager to modify a retention expiration date for a recording.
When you click Modify Retention Expiration,
you can specify a new expiration Date and Time.
In the Recordings Search Results data grid, you can add the column Expiration Date to display the retention date of recordings.
